Aprilia SL 1000 Falco (1999-2001)

The Aprilia SL 1000 Falco is a motorcycle that was manufactured between 1999 and 2001. It boasts a four-stroke, longitudinal 60 degrees V-twin engine with DOHC and 4 valves per cylinder, producing a max power of 86.7 kW and a max torque of 95.6 Nm. It has a capacity of 997.6 cc and a compression ratio of 10.8:1, with a liquid cooling system and fuel injection. The ignition is digital electronic, and the bike is started electronically. The transmission consists of six speeds, and the final drive is via chain. The front suspension uses a 43mm Showa upside-down fork, with a front wheel travel of 120 mm. The rear suspension has a swing arm made of aluminum alloy, with progressive linkage and an APS system. The Sachs hydraulic shock absorber is adjustable in rebound and preload, with a rear wheel travel of 130 mm. The front brakes use two 320mm discs and four-piston calipers, while the rear brakes use a single 220mm disc and two-piston caliper. The front tire measures 120/70 ZR17, while the rear tire measures 180/55 ZR17. The seat height is 736 mm.


Technical specifications:

Make Model: Aprilia SL 1000 Falco

Year: 1999 – 2001
Engine: Four stroke, longitudinal 60 degreesV twin, DOHC, 4 valves per cylinder
Capacity: 997.6 cc / 60.9 in
Bore x Stroke: 97 x 67.5 mm
Compression Ratio: 10.8:1
Cooling System: Liquid cooled
Induction: Fuel injection.
Ignition: Digital electronic, two spark plugs per cylinder
Starting: Electric
Max Power: 86.7 kW / 118 hp @ 9250 rpm
Max Torque: 95.6 Nm / 9.75 kgf-m / 70.5 lb-ft @ 7000 rpm
Transmission: 6 Speed
Final Drive: Chain
Front Suspension: ~A43mm Showa upside-down fork
Front Wheel travel: 120 mm / 4.7 in
Rear Suspension: Swing arm in aluminium alloy, progressive linkage with APS system. Sachs hydraulic shock absorber, adjustable in rebound and preload.
Rear Wheel travel: 130 mm / 5.1 in
Front Brakes: 2 x ~A320 mm discs, 4 piston calipers
Rear Brakes: Single ~A220 mm disc, 2 piston caliper
Front Tyre: 120/70 ZR17
Rear Tyre: 180/55 ZR17
Seat Height: 736 mm / 29.0 in
